What Is RTP and Why It Matters
When you’re spinning the reels at your favorite online casino, you might hear the term RTP thrown around. RTP stands for Return to Player, and it’s one of the most important metrics you should understand before placing any bets.
How RTP Works
RTP is expressed as a percentage and represents the average amount of money that a slot machine returns to players over time. If a game has an RTP of 96%, this means that for every $100 wagered, the game will theoretically return $96 to players in winnings over an extended period.
It’s crucial to remember that RTP is calculated over thousands of spins, so your individual experience might vary significantly. Short-term results don’t reflect these long-term percentages.
